Oxford hosts several institutions providing web development education, catering to various skill levels and learning preferences.
The University of Oxford offers a unique blend of computer science and design courses tailored for aspiring web developers. Students learn essential programming languages, software engineering principles, and web technologies. The curriculum emphasizes practical applications and collaborative projects, fostering creativity and problem-solving skills. Additionally, the university conducts workshops and seminars, providing opportunities for hands-on experience and industry engagement.
Bootcamps like the Oxford Software Academy focus on intensive training in core web development skills. They cover languages such as HTML, CSS, and JavaScript, ensuring students gain a solid foundation. Courses are designed to be immersive, with real-world projects that enhance learning outcomes. Other bootcamps may specialize in additional technologies like React and Node.js, catering to various interests and career goals. These programs enable participants to build portfolios and connect with local tech communities, increasing their employability in a competitive job market.

Salary expectations for web developers in Oxford align with industry standards and vary based on experience and expertise. Entry-level positions often start around $35,000 annually, while mid-level developers can earn between $45,000 and $65,000. Senior roles, especially those with specialized skills, may see salaries reaching $80,000 or more. According to recent industry reports, the average salary for a web developer in Oxford is approximately $50,000, reflecting the city’s competitive job market.
